Job Duties
- Collaborate with the Executive Leadership Team to set strategic and operational direction
- Provide leadership, coaching, and feedback, ensuring succession planning and development for Rooms Division managers and future leaders
- Oversee the selection, training, and evaluation of team members to maintain service excellence
- Drive performance and efficiency by setting benchmarks, improving processes, and optimizing resources
- Cultivate strong relationships with guests, VIPs, and long-stay visitors, maintaining a visible presence in operations
- Partner with the Commercial Division to execute revenue strategies, including suite upselling
- Oversee quality assurance standards (e.g. LQA, Qualtrics), implementing corrective action plans where needed
- Manage labour and operational costs through effective scheduling, budgeting, and inventory control
- Oversee contracts and outsourced services, ensuring quality and cost-effectiveness
- Lead and complete projects independently or collaboratively, responding to business needs and maximizing opportunities
